'Recent 6G home run room' Aaron Judge, the home run king is back

Aaron Judge is alive.

Judge of the American Professional Baseball (MLB) New York Yankees played as the designated hitter twice in the game against the Toronto Blue Jays held at the Rogers Center in Toronto, Ontario, Canada on the 19th (Korean time) and hit a two-run four in the first inning. The Yankees won 4-2 thanks to Judge's home run.

Judge, who recorded his 12th home run of the season, tied for second in home runs in the American League after Adolis Garcia (Texas, 13).

Judge, who hit 62 home runs last year, became the MLB home run king. He further raised his stock price as a 'clean home run king' who did not use illegal drugs. He became the main character for the Most Valuable Player (MVP). He signed a new contract with the Yankees for 9 years and 360 million dollars (approximately 475 billion won).

Even at the beginning of the season, 어쩔티비 he fell into a slump and was very worried. What's more, as he has been on the injured list website (IL), his concerns have been raised.

But after he returned from IL, he survived. He has hit 6 home runs in his last 6 games, showing off his unique driving ability.
